Things that make web sites suck, or just web sites that suck:

1) MSN Wrappers around commercial sites
2) Shockwave/Flash Intro pages
3) Excessive use of animated gifs
4) Poorly implemented frames
4.a) any use of an iframe
5) excessive use of Java and JavaScript

popups that tell you nothing

popups that come up when you leave the site

scripts that prevent easy use of the back feature (a page that redirects you to the next page... so back just takes you to the redirector)

clicking a link and getting an advertisement page that directs you to your intended page 5 seconds later.
